Troubleshooting Guide
Check this guide to see if it will help your disconnecting/crashes/freezes during gameplay. If none of the steps work, please see the bottom of this post on what to do next.
· Ensure you are running the computer as the administrator while performing these steps to avoid data corrupted files
· If your anti-virus pops up to block your actions – either add GTarcade client to the exception list or disable it for the time being.
· Steps are in ascending order for technicality
· Recommended to go in order for optimal results
· After each step is completed, check to see if the problem is resolved
Steps
1. Restart / Refresh the client or browser.
2. GTA Repair Tool – right click on GTarcade icon > open file location > inside the folder, locate the GTarcade Repair and run it (you may have to enable hidden files).
3. Login from web browser or GTarcade client. If you are using the GTarcade client, try the browser. If using the browser, try the GTarcade client.
4. Remove the game from GTarcade client by right clicking the game name on the left. Then, go back to the Games menu on top and reinstall LOA – Heaven’s Fury.

5. If having issues with a particular browser, try another one. Examples include: IE, Chrome, Mozilla Firefox, Opera, Safari.
6. Try using a VPN.
7. Restart your modem / router.
8. Clear your cache, by either a manual clearing of the cached files or by using a free 3rd party program such as CC Cleaner - https://youtu.be/IFwO2eEtv0w

9. Uninstalling GTarcade and doing a fresh install – go to add/remove programs and uninstall GTarcade client. Do a fresh install. If the uninstaller isn’t working, you can use a free 3rd party uninstaller such as Wise Program Uninstaller.
10. DNS Flush – DNS translates hostname to IP and vice versa. Flushing the DNS settings empties and repopulates the DNS settings in the client, or in situations where the DNS settings are incorrect / out of date. Steps are below:
a. Open the Windows Start Menu
b. Type CMD, run it. (CMD is command prompt)
c. Type the following: ipconfig/flushdns
d. Press enter
e. Restart the game and check if problem persists
11. Winsock Catalogue – Netsh winsock reset is a useful command that you can use in Microsoft Windows to reset winsock catalogue back to default setting or clean slate
12. Other considerations for Crashes during Events:
a. Block other players by clicking the eye – especially for crashes during cross-server events
b. Minimize the events icon when not in use.
